In L'Arbre de science (The Tree of Knowledge, 1914), famed Art Deco illustrator George Barbier celebrates the elegance, intellect, and power of women at the dawn of modernity. Draped in a flowing Doeuillet evening gown, the figure stands poised beneath a tree—an unmistakable symbol of wisdom, growth, and inner knowing. Barbier’s bold lines and lush color palette transform haute couture into high art. At the same time, the composition quietly reclaims the “tree of knowledge” as a symbol of feminine empowerment rather than temptation.
